Airport Ai is also strange and seems to be task/processor dependent. I have tried the experiment of turning graphics features on to near max and then setting the sim to "AI Flys Plane" then watched the plane pretty much wander around semi-drunkenly for an interminable amount of time before final takeoff.

 

Turn the sim to lowest graphics, and the plane races right to the end of the runway like a pro and soars into the sky.

I flew a good flight for my VA today, choosing a Horizon Air flight from KBOI to KSEA. This was to be my first full trip using the XP10 dreaded ATC.

 

Getting airborne was no hassle and I was vectored on a 360 heading which I obediently followed. Then 2 mins later "You are off course".

 

I immediately changed heading to get me back on the flight plan FMS track. "You are off course".

 

Okay, I thought if I can just get past my 1st waypoint this psychological harassment should stop. "You are off..."

 

Oh **** this, so I flew the rest of the way without ATC.

 

I can understand that this is WIP but if they could squash this "off course" bug now, at least ATC would be sort-of usable!

i have to admit that the ATC in XP10 is a major step up from XP9 and previous versions, and I use it on all my flights. However, in approach, i'm going missing. Last week, i flew an approach into Vienna (LOWW) and the ATC told me to fly heading 130, until intercepting with RWY34's approach. Then however, it forgot about me and i kept flying until i was over the Balaton Lake (roughly 150nm south east of Vienna). Any attempts to fly back to Vienna (FUEL!) were met with the constant 'you are off course' status from the ATC. I really like the ATC feature, and i will continue using it, but for most approaches, it is better to fly with no ATC coverage, at least in the approach.

FSX has a similar issue with ATC and "off course."  In FSX, if you aren't locked on with the autopilot and GPS, and you get a wind drift, it will vector you back and forth across the flightpath like a fish, making too much heading change, then overcompensating the other direction.  I used to calculate the approximate drift and then ignore the assigned heading change and just fly what kept me on course.
